Since January, I have been using the following antidepressants and anxiety medications: a) Prodep 20-1 pill in the morning b) Xet 0.25?1 tablet at night: a) One tablet of Petril 0.25 b) One tablet of Xet 0.25 d) One tablet of Zyven OD 50 I have no desire for sex and am losing interest. I'm in Dubai with my wife. I can't ejaculate during sex for a very long period, yet we are preparing to have a child. I also have an embarrassing tendency to lose my erection because I don't ejaculate for a long period. Please let me know what to do. Our current issues are being exacerbated by my wife's PCOD and difficulty getting pregnant.
Your symptoms are very likely due to the medications, especially Prodep 20 and Zyven OD 50, which commonly cause low sexual desire and delayed ejaculation, while Petril 0.25 and Xet 0.25 can also affect performance. Do not stop them suddenly, but consult your psychiatrist to improve sexual function while keeping your mental health stable. Since you?re planning a pregnancy and your wife has Polycystic Ovary Syndrome, it?s best for both of you to seek coordinated care with a psychiatrist and fertility specialist to manage both issues effectively.
